4-H’ers will learn to properly build a rocket from a kit and get ideas for making a rocket for 4-H exhibit. Sample rocket building materials and rockets will be available for viewing. This workshop will be most beneficial for first and second year members but advanced members are welcome to attend with questions. This workshop is a great opportunity to learn the expectations of the project, safety, helpful pointers of grilling and what the judges look for at the fair. We will provide hamburgers for the kids to grill during the workshop and learn with the help of the project leaders. Parents are welcome to join. We are welcoming back our 4-H Beekeeping Project Leader “Dave Z” this year. Dave has been a beekeeper for 8 years and is actively involved in the core group of the North-Central Indiana Beekeepers Club and serves as the Region 4 Director for The Beekeepers of Indiana.  He regularly gives presentations on beekeeping and mentors new beekeepers.  Dave currently has a couple hives on a building rooftop in downtown Indianapolis, as well as 5 other hives at two locations in Fishers, IN.   He runs both Kenyan Top Bar Hives, as well as traditional Langstroth equipment.   Dave and his family (wife Cathy, and three grown sons) have lived in Fishers for over 25-years.

Fashion Revue - You are sewing a garment (or a few) that you are proud of...now what?!  Learn how to pull together your garments into a flattering outfit, hear some helpful hints for judging night, and practice your modeling skills that will show off your hard work! 4-H’ers will have the opportunity to receive individual help, so bring any questions you have.

This is a general information workshop for wearable and non-wearable sewing projects and participation in Fashion Revue! 

 Activities and information available at the workshop include:
-Survey for interest in summer small group sewing workshops—dates and times etc.
-Project examples
-help with pattern selection and choosing sizes of patterns
-sewing construction resources
-recommended quilting techniques

4-H'ers may bring any sewing projects and questions to the workshop for individual help!
